Although petite, Habrough train station is all about practicality and straightforward functionality. Travelers should note that there is no ticket office or ticket machines onsite, so it's wise to book tickets online in advance. Thankfully, there's an induction loop available for those with hearing impairments, enhancing accessibility. However, if you're thinking of grabbing a cup of coffee or need some quick cash, you might want to make other arrangements as the station lacks refreshment facilities and an ATM.
For those needing assistance, while there's no staff help available, there are help points dotted around the station. Keep in mind that the station operates without waiting rooms or seating areas, so prepare for a potentially outdoor experience. Yet, you can take solace in the fact that step-free access is available, allowing smooth navigation across the station's platforms via a level crossing.
Despite its unassuming stature, Habrough is well connected with the outside world. It provides rail replacement services with convenient pick-up and drop-off points at the entrance to the station car park or the nearby bus stop. Speaking of which, the bus stop's proximity to the station makes it easy to catch a bus to continue your journey beyond train travel. Just dial Busline at 0871 200 2233 for more information.

Tolworth might not be the largest of stations, but it offers essential facilities to make your journey pleasant and is a part of the South Western Railway network.
For ticket purchasing, Tolworth station is equipped with ticket machines that are accessible and allow for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Although the station doesn't issue Smartcards, you can validate them here. When it comes to accessibility, the station has its limitations such as lacking step-free access, but it ensures the availability of accessible ticket machines and induction loops for the hearing impaired. Assistance for boarding and alighting is also available — simply reach out to the Guard on board if needed.
Although staffed help isn't available at Tolworth Station, passengers can find help points for queries readily. You'll also find several facilities to aid your travel needs like a coffee shop near the entrance to warm up your morning or just when you fancy a treat. Sadly, there's no ATM and some might be disappointed to know there are no accessible restroom facilities or waiting rooms. However, CCTV installations ensure safety throughout the premises.
Beyond its direct rail services, Tolworth station also connects seamlessly with other modes of public transport. Whether you require a rail replacement bus or look forward to exploring using local bus services, there's a bus stop conveniently located a short walk from the station on Kingston Road (A240).
